A Surprisingly Compact Open Horn Antenna
The Model 3164-06 Open Boundary Quad-ridged Horn Antenna's open boundary design is similar to two double-ridged waveguide antennas placed orthogonally to each other, and its surprisingly compact size offers improved pattern and gain when compared with enclosed quad-ridged horns of similar dimensions.
The 3164-06 has exceptional bandwidth, with operating frequency band for optimum performance from 300 MHz to 6 GHz. Two orthogonally placed input feeds allow this antenna to generate both linear and circular polarized measurements across the entire frequency band, without manual polarization.
Key Advantages:
- Frequency Range: 300 MHz to 6 GHz
- Linear or Circular Polarization (With Hybrid)
- Compact Design
- Flat Gain for Upper 2/3 of Range
